eclipse-tractusx / sig-release

https://eclipse-tractusx.github.io/sig-release
Apache License 2.0
9 stars 10 forks source link

[Concept] Creation and Evaluation for Multi-Issuer Enablement in SSI Issuance Flow #561

Open jjeroch opened 8 months ago

jjeroch commented 8 months ago

This feature was created by the network service committee to ensure that the scope is planned for 24.08.

Description: The objective of this ticket is to design and evaluate the necessary changes in the Self-Sovereign Identity (SSI) issuance flow to support multiple issuers within the dataspace. The new process must prioritize a customer-centric approach, ensuring that the user experience is seamless and intuitive. This involves creating a detailed customer journey map that outlines each touchpoint a user interacts with during the SSI issuance process, and identifying areas where multiple issuers can be integrated without compromising the user experience.

Acceptance Criteria:

  1. Customer Journey Map Creation:

    • Develop a comprehensive customer journey map that illustrates the current SSI issuance process from the customer's perspective.
    • Identify and mark potential touchpoints for the integration of multiple issuers.
  2. Concept Development:

    • Propose a conceptual framework that enables the integration of multiple issuers within the SSI issuance flow.
    • Ensure that the concept adheres to the principles of customer-centric design, with a focus on simplicity and usability.
  3. Technical Evaluation:

    • Assess the current technical infrastructure to determine the feasibility of integrating multiple issuers.
    • Identify any technical constraints or requirements needed to support the new concept.
    • Prepare architecture committee sync and approval
    • Run through the architecture circle with the preferred solution
  4. Impact Assessment:

    • Analyze the potential impact of the new multi-issuer process on existing systems and processes.
    • Develop a change management plan to address any identified impacts.
  5. Documentation:

    • Produce detailed documentation of the new concept, including diagrams, flowcharts, and user interface designs.
    • Ensure that the documentation is accessible and understandable to both technical and non-technical stakeholders.
  6. Compliance and Security Review:

    • Ensure that the new concept complies with relevant regulations and industry standards.
    • Conduct a security review to ensure that the integration of multiple issuers does not introduce vulnerabilities.

Deliverables:

  1. Customer Journey Map
  2. Conceptual Framework Document
  3. Technical Evaluation Report
  4. Impact Assessment Report
  5. Documentation Package
  6. Compliance and Security Review Report

Timeline:

Resources Needed:

Risks and Mitigations:

Additional Notes:

stephanbcbauer commented 7 months ago

Was presented in the open planning ⇾ its just a concept ⇾ moved to the expert group ⇾ no committer needed for now

stephanbcbauer commented 5 months ago

Hello @jjeroch , @evegufy

Since the feature is a 24.08 feature and the development phase is coming to an end, we need a status on the feature.

If you need any clarification, please get in touch, thank you very much. Stephan

jjeroch commented 5 months ago

Updated the ticket to the next release. Start by Expert Group needed